Description Till Schäfer 2015-11-20 20:06:29 UTC
when running the xorg-server together with the current stable intel video driver, it crashes with a segfault at start. 

Therefore, x11-base/xorg-server-1.17.4 should block <=x11-drivers/xf86-video-intel-2.99.917. I have not tested x11-drivers/xf86-video-intel-2.99.917-r1, but x11-drivers/xf86-video-intel-2.99.917-r2 works here.

Reproducible: Always

Comment 3 Ben Kohler gentoo-dev 2015-11-25 16:18:56 UTC
I believe this is an issue with 4.x kernels, we really should get that new x11-drivers/xf86-video-intel-2.99.917-r2 stabilized since kernel 4.x has been stable for quite some time.  Maybe we should convert this bug report to a stablereq?

@x11, do you guys know if any reason this r2 isnt ready for stable? It seems to have some very important fixes.
Comment 4 Till Schäfer 2015-11-25 18:23:02 UTC
The current stable Intel driver works without a crash with the current stable xorg-server-1.16.4, only after upgrading to 1.17.4, this segmentation fault occurs. Therefore, I do not see the kernel involved here (but I may miss some deeper understanding).
